clamper

One who, or that which, clamps. An attachment with sharp metal prongs, attached to a boot or shoe to enable the wearer to walk securely upon ice. attachment to boot or shoe

clamper

To crimp. (obsolete) To join in an unsystematic or haphazard fashion. To move in a noisy and clumsy manner. To complain in an irritating manner.
